使用 Jquery Ajax 从 MySQL 检索数据
如果您只想使用 Ajax 和 Jquery 显示 MySQL 表中的记录,还有更多有效地解决您当前的问题code:
list.php:
<html> <head> <script src="jquery-1.9.1.min.js"></script> <script> $(document).ready(function() { var response = ''; $.ajax({ type: "GET", url: "Records.php", async: false, success: function(text) { $("#div1").html(text); } }); }); </script> </head> <body> <div>
Records.php:
从 MySQL 获取记录的代码一般是正确的。但是,要使其与更新后的 list.php 一起使用,您需要进行一些调整:
<?php $con = mysqli_connect("localhost","root",""); $dbs = mysqli_select_db("simple_ajax",$con); $result = mysqli_query("select * from users"); echo "<table border='1'>"; echo "<tr><th>Name</th><th>Address</th></tr>"; while ($row = mysqli_fetch_array($result)) { echo "<tr><td>$row[1]</td><td>$row[2]</td></tr>"; } echo "</table>"; ?>
在此脚本中,我们将输出包含在 HTML 表标记中,并删除了不必要的 PHP 标记。
要使用mysqli连接,您还可以修改代码如下:
$con = mysqli_connect("localhost","root",""); $dbs = mysqli_select_db("simple_ajax",$con);
以上是如何使用 jQuery AJAX 高效检索 MySQL 数据?的详细内容。更多信息请关注PHP中文网其他相关文章!